Stahl Sheaffer Engineering strives to exceed our clients’ expectations with a focus on continuous improvement and a culture of putting people first.
Stahl Sheaffer Engineering, Inc. (Stahl Sheaffer) is a 100% employee-owned civil and structural engineering firm operating from nine locations in Pennsylvania, Ohio, and West Virginia. Services include building agriculture services, building structural design, bridge design and inspection, construction inspection, geotechnical engineering, site design and land development, safety services, survey and reality capture, and transportation engineering. We provide these services to public and private clients in multiple industries, including transportation, higher education, parks and recreation, municipal services, hospitality, farming, residential, and senior living.

2025 recipient of the ASHE SW Penn Category A Projects ($5,000,000).
Stahl Sheaffer provided planning, design, and geotechnical services for the redesign and realignment of the intersection at the junction of 286 & 380 (Golden Mile Highway & Saltsburg Road) in Murrysville, PA, a complicated intersection with unique geometry. Stahl Sheaffer designed a “Continuous Green T (CGT) Intersection” whereby the major direction of traffic traveling straight through the intersection flows continuously without stopping, while other movements are managed by a traffic signal and channelized lanes.
